Output 38ca67ea8051a677309f5d41c59547d4e41b9c6a2ca03781a6c02bc22977050f:20

value
86093442
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6868fc82784d90c53ff945ea1bd1e257f76ce77060aafa5d179a8177985a33d8
address
bc1pdp50eqncfkgv20legh4ph50z2lmkeemsvz405hghn2qh0xz6x0vqj9kpp8
transaction
38ca67ea8051a677309f5d41c59547d4e41b9c6a2ca03781a6c02bc22977050f
spent
true